In today’s data-driven world, even a few minutes of data downtime can have significant consequences.

From delayed decision-making to a poor user experience, the impacts of downtime can ripple throughout an organization. This is where data observability plays a crucial role in proactively identifying and addressing potential issues before they cause disruptions.

In this blog, we’ll explore how data observability helps businesses overcome data downtime with real-time monitoring, anomaly detection, and actionable insights.


1. The Cost of Data Downtime

Data downtime refers to the period when data systems are unavailable, unreliable, or inconsistent. The costs of data downtime can be significant, including:

  • Revenue Loss: Critical business processes may be delayed, leading to lost opportunities and reduced sales.
  • Operational Disruption: Employees are hindered in their tasks, reducing overall productivity.
  • Customer Trust: Service outages or inaccurate data can erode customer confidence.
  • Compliance Risks: Data downtime can cause issues with regulatory compliance and reporting.

2. How Data Observability Helps Prevent Data Downtime
2.1 Real-Time Monitoring of Data Pipelines

Data observability tools provide continuous monitoring of data flows, helping teams identify potential disruptions in real time. This proactive monitoring helps mitigate the risk of downtime before it impacts operations.

2.2 Anomaly Detection

By analyzing historical patterns, data observability platforms can detect unusual activity and anomalies, such as data inconsistencies or delays. Early anomaly detection enables teams to act swiftly and prevent downtime.

2.3 Automated Alerts and Notifications

Data observability solutions send automated alerts when a potential issue is detected, allowing teams to address problems immediately, reducing the chance of prolonged downtime.

2.4 Data Pipeline Reliability

Ensuring the health of data pipelines is critical for maintaining uptime. Data observability tracks and maintains pipeline performance, ensuring a smooth flow of data with minimal disruptions.


3. Key Metrics to Monitor for Data Downtime Prevention
  • Data Latency: Measure how long it takes for data to move from source to destination. High latency could indicate an issue in the pipeline that may lead to downtime.
  • Data Integrity: Monitor for any discrepancies in data accuracy or completeness, which could signal an error that, if left unchecked, might lead to downtime.
  • System Availability: Track the uptime and availability of data systems to ensure they are functioning properly and can handle the required load.
  • Error Rate: Monitor the frequency of errors occurring within data pipelines or systems. High error rates can be indicative of deeper issues that need immediate attention.

5. Best Practices for Overcoming Data Downtime with Observability
  • Implement Proactive Monitoring: Utilize tools like Rakuten SixthSense to monitor your data systems and pipelines continuously.
  • Set Up Automated Alerts: Automate alerts for anomalies, slowdowns, or system failures to ensure immediate resolution.
  • Establish a Data Recovery Plan: Prepare for the worst by having a clear recovery plan in place for critical data systems.
  • Regularly Audit Data Pipelines: Conduct regular health checks to ensure that pipelines are functioning correctly and data is flowing smoothly.
  • Integrate Cross-Functional Teams: Encourage collaboration between data, operations, and development teams to streamline issue resolution.

Data downtime is a significant challenge for businesses, but with data observability, organizations can proactively address issues before they cause major disruptions. By implementing real-time monitoring, anomaly detection, and actionable alerts, businesses can ensure that their data pipelines remain reliable, reducing downtime and maintaining business continuity.
